Sears

Sears is a retailer that has been in existence for more than 125 years and its story reflects the growth of American consumer culture. It began as a mail order business and became one of the largest department stores. In its heyday, it was a powerhouse in shopping malls as well as on Main Street. In the 1970s, Sears was a distributor of industrial products and was instrumental in helping in the atomization of economies through outsourcing of manufacturers. Today, Sears is attempting to reinvent itself.

The new Sears is an typical American department store, with mattresses and appliances at the ground floor. Shoppers can browse for clothes and accessories up an the escalator. Ty Pennington is the host of ABC's Extreme Makeover Home Edition in the latest advertising campaign of Sears. Sears also partnered with the National Military Family Association, to expand their free camp program.

The catalog, initially called The Book of Bargains and later The Great Price Maker, expanded from watches to clothing to farm tools, sports equipment, and furniture. It also taught Americans how to shop for goods and services by adhering to the basic rules of retail.

Despite the long history of the company it has had a difficult time in recent years. In 2010, the company lost $318 million over a three-month period that ended in November and December. Sales have been decreasing in a steady manner and it has now gone 42 consecutive quarters with no an increase in sales at the same store.

Sears hopes to regain past success by expanding smaller-format stores that sell mostly appliances, mattresses and other home-related products. The first of these stores opened on Friday in Overland Park Kansas. The plans are to open stores in Anchorage, Alaska and Lafayette, Louisiana. The stores are intended to meet consumers where they are, which is outside of enclosed malls. They also provide free delivery and installation of major appliances, which is an attractive selling point for a lot of customers.

Treadmills are the most effective piece of equipment that you can have if you wish to make walking and jogging a regular part of your fitness routine. They can help you meet your fitness goals even when the weather or schedules don't allow. There are a few things to keep in mind before you buy treadmills for your home.

First, consider your budget. The treadmill can be a major expense, so it's crucial to find one that is within your price range. You should also consider whether you require a compact treadmill that can be folded away or the type that is able to be stored easily.

If you're looking for an affordable option, consider the ProGear 190 manual treadmill. It's a great option for walkers, but it's not suitable for jogging or running. Look for a model with adjustable incline if you want something more versatile. You'll be able change the incline's level and make it more challenging for your workout.

A lot of treadmills today have built-in programs that can assist you in achieving your fitness goals. They're also designed to be quiet, which means you can exercise without causing disruption to your family. This makes it much easier to get in a workout prior to work after school, or while your children are asleep.

Another benefit of treadmills is that you can use them year-round, regardless of the weather. This is especially beneficial during flu season, when it's difficult to get out and run.
